Kids Wearing Casts: Boy Talks About Care Received at Kansas City Bone & Joint Clinic

by Kansas City Bone & Joint | 13 years ago

Blake Sampson is a busy 8-year-old. Even wearing a cast on each arm couldn't slow him down one summer. Blake went to see hand and upper extremity specialist Dr. Suzanne G. Elton with Kansas City Bone & Joint Clinic, a division of Signature Medical Group of KC, PA, for each injury: a broken thumb and wrist.
